hāsāहासा(ā), f. N. of Durgā, [L.]
hāsaहासm. (ifc. f(A). ) laughing, laughter, mirth (often in pl.), [MBh.]; [Kāv.] &c.
mocking, derision of (gen.), [R.]
a jest, joke, fun (ākhyāna-h°, ‘a funny story’), [Kathās.]
dazzling whiteness (regarded as laughter in which the teeth are shown), [R.]; [Kathās.]; [Sāh.]
pride, arrogance, [BhP.]

hāsasहासस्m. the moon, [Uṇ. iv, 220], Sch.
hāsinहासिन्mfn. laughing, smiling at (comp.), [MBh.]; [Hariv.] &c.
dazzlingly white (cf. under hāsa), brilliant or adorned with, [ib.]
hāstaहास्तmfn. formed with the hands (with mukūla n. = añjali), [Nalod.]

hāsyaहास्यmfn. to be laughed at, laughable, ridiculous, funny, comical, [MBh.]; [Kāv.] &c.
laughing, laughter, mirth (in rhet. one of the 10 Rasas or of the 8 Sthāyi-bhāvas, qq.vv.), [Yājñ.]; [MBh.] &c.
jest, fun, amusement, [Mn.]; [MBh.] &c.
hāsakaहासकm. one who causes laughter, a buffoon, jester, [MBh.]; [R.]; [Subh.]
a laugher, [MW.]
hāsanaहासनmfn. (fr. Caus.) causing laughter, funny, comical, [Kathās.]
hāsikāहासिका(ikā), f. laughter, mirth, merry-making, [L.]
hāsinīहासिनी(inī), f. N. of an Apsaras, [MBh.]
hāstikaहास्तिकmfn. consisting of elephants, [Ratnāv.]
m. an elephants-rider, elephants-driver &c., [W.]
n. a multitude of elephants, [MBh. ix, 2839] (B. hastika), [Pāṇ. iv, 2, 47]
a multitude of female elephants, [Pāṇ. vi, 3, 35], Vārtt. 11, [Pat.]
hāstinaहास्तिनmfn. belonging to an elephant, [AV.]
having the depth of an elephant (as water), [Daś.]
